
Performance, controllability and modularity for the most common forwarder classes
As timber harvesting operations demand higher productivity, improved operator control and greater versatility across applications, Kesla introduces its new generation of forwarder cranes. The new F-series covers the size classes Kesla 9F/FT, 10F/FT, 12F/FT and 14F/FT. The range has been developed to meet these evolving industry requirements by combining performance, precision and modularity with proven durability and life-cycle efficiency.
The four size classes in the new range offer a gross lifting moment of 120–180 kNm, covering a wide spectrum of the most common forwarder sizes. Each model is available both as a single-extension F-version (reach 8.2 m – 26.9 ft) and a double-extension FT-version (reach 10.1 m – 33.1 ft), enabling an optimal solution for varying operational and reach requirements. Two different pillar height options for each model allow flexible integration with different base machines and applications.
The Kesla F-series has been developed as a unified product family, where key structural solutions and operational characteristics remain consistent throughout the range. During development, extensive customer feedback from existing cranes on the market was collected and combined with comprehensive field testing across different markets. The cranes have been tested in multiple applications and on various base machines, with highly positive user feedback – particularly regarding motion control, power feel and swing torque.
